Aerospace manufacturing needs components that tolerate severe temperatures, mechanical stresses and tight dimensional specifications. All parts, from turbine blades and engine components to structural fittings and fuel system components, must be highly reliable, while still being lightweight.

Here comes Silica sol casting technology, a completely new way of doing things that is changing the way aircraft is made. Investment casting has long been the process of choice for making complex components for the aerospace industry for decades, but growing demands for tighter tolerances, new materials and more complex geometries have led manufacturers to look for better processes. The silica sol casting is a significant option that combines the flexibility of investment casting with greater dimensional control, surface quality and material performance.

The use of silica sol-based ceramic binders in mould production allows producers to produce precise castings with increased surface finishes, decreased machining requirements, and improved uniformity. The technology allows aircraft businesses more latitude in design and helps them to achieve strict quality standards.

How Silica Sol Casting Improves Aerospace Component Manufacturing?

Achieving Higher Dimensional Accuracy for Complex Parts

Aerospace components sometimes have thin walls, internal channels and complex shapes requiring careful control of manufacture. Minor dimensional differences can have an impact on the assembly performance, aerodynamic efficiency and long-term dependability.

The silica sol casting can improve the precision of the mould by producing ceramic shells of exceptional stability and homogeneity. Silica sol investment casting can provide greater control of shrinkage, surface replication and final component dimensions than some traditional casting processes.

This benefit is especially helpful when components such as:

  • blades of turbines
  • engine covers
  • joints in the structure
  • hydraulic components
  • fuel system components

Reduced dimensional variance enables manufacturers to cut down on secondary machining and enhance the consistency of finished aerospace components.

Producing Superior Surface Finishes with Less Post-Processing

The condition of the surface is very critical for aerospace applications. Rough surfaces can increase friction, affect airflow, and generate potential stress concentration sites during operation.

One of the primary advantages of Silica sol casting is its capacity to create smoother ceramic moulds with superior surface reproduction. The castings produced usually require less secondary finishing than traditional methods of casting.

The benefits of better surface polish to aircraft producers include:

  • less time on the machine
  • less material waste
  • better component reliability
  • improved aerodynamic behaviour

This makes silica sol technology particularly attractive for precision items where surface quality directly influences operational performance.

Improving Mechanical Performance Through Better Metallurgical Control

Aerospace components must hold their strength and stability over repeated heat cycling, vibration and mechanical loads. The quality of the casting so directly influences the performance of the final part.

Silica sol casting allows better control of the casting process and helps producers achieve higher metallurgical consistency. Good quality of mould and regulated solidification can help in:

  • refined grain architecture
  • fewer internal faults
  • enhanced fatigue resistance
  • better mechanical reliability

These properties are essential when machining parts out of difficult aerospace materials such as nickel-based superalloys, titanium alloys and other high-performance metals.

Why Silica Sol Technology Supports Lightweight and High-Temperature Aerospace Applications?

Manufacturing Lightweight Components Without Sacrificing Strength

Aerospace experts are still looking to reduce the weight of aircraft, as lighter parts can mean better fuel efficiency and the ability to carry more payload.

Casting in silica sol allows the production of complex near-net-shape items with optimised geometries for manufacturers. Engineers can design parts with:

  • thinner wall
  • integrated structures
  • intricate internal tunnels
  • weight-saving arrangements

Manufacturers can often create a single casting with embedded features rather than assembling multiple smaller parts. This reduces the assembly requirements while maintaining structural performance.

With silica sol technology, designers of aerospace components have more flexibility to design for both durability and weight reduction.

Supporting High-Temperature Aerospace Components

The engines of modern aircraft are subject to very demanding conditions. Any component that is exposed to a combustion environment must retain dimensional stability and mechanical strength at elevated temperatures.

In the casting process, silica sol ceramic moulds have high heat resistance and can be used to produce high-temperature alloy parts.

Typical applications are:

  • blades for turbines
  • parts for combustion
  • exhaust system parts
  • engine support structures

The ability to process advanced alloys while maintaining casting accuracy allows aerospace manufacturers to develop components capable of operating in increasingly challenging environments.

Expanding Material Options for Advanced Aerospace Designs

Aerospace engineers continuously search for materials that provide better strength-to-weight ratios and improved durability. However, many sophisticated alloys are difficult to fabricate using standard processes.

Silica sol casting offers compatibility with a wide range of aerospace metals, including:

  • titanium alloys
  • nickel-based superalloys
  • stainless steels
  • aluminium alloys

This freedom allows designers to select materials based on performance requirements instead of being bound by manufacturing limits.

Key Reasons Aerospace Manufacturers Choose Silica Sol Casting Solutions

Greater Design Freedom for Complex Aerospace Geometries

One of the main advantages of silica sol investment casting is the ability to make highly complicated geometries that are difficult to manufacture with regular machining procedures.

Features such as:

  • internal passageways
  • bent structures
  • narrow portions
  • integrated cooling channels
  • may frequently be made more efficiently through precision casting.

This capability allows aerospace engineers additional latitude to optimise component designs while minimising the number of manufacturing procedures through Silica sol casting.

For instance, sophisticated engine components may include innovative cooling structures to enhance thermal management and operational efficiency. Such designs are difficult and expensive to achieve using traditional fabrication techniques.

Reducing Manufacturing Costs Through Near-Net-Shape Production

Aerospace components require high precision, but manufacturers also need to keep production costs and lead times down.

Silica sol casting reduces production costs by generating near-net-shape items that require less machining. Less material to remove means:

  • less raw material waste
  • reduced production time
  • reducing the cost of machining
  • production efficiency increases

This is particularly valuable for aerospace projects with limited volume production, prototypes and customised components.

Meeting Aerospace Quality and Traceability Requirements

Quality control is critical in aerospace manufacturing since component failure can lead to substantial safety issues. Manufacturers must maintain adequate and reliable production records and inspection data.

The quality systems generally adopted by professional silica sol casting vendors are:

  • traceability of materials
  • dimensional control
  • metallurgical investigations
  • non-destructive examinations
  • production records

The manufacturer can use certifications to ensure process consistency and to demonstrate the capacity to meet industry criteria. For example, an aerospace quality management system based on AS9100 might be used.

For aircraft OEMs and engineering businesses, selecting a supplier with robust quality control capabilities is as critical as selecting the casting method itself.
